介紹備份的重要性
備份是任何數據管理計劃中的重要組成部分。它有助于在數據丟失、損壞或被盜時恢復數據。因此,備份數據是保護數據完整性和可用性的關鍵步驟。
MySQL和HBase的備份
MySQL和HBase是兩種不同的數據庫系統,但它們都需要備份以確保數據的安全。在備份MySQL和HBase時,以下是需要考慮的幾個關鍵因素。
1. 數據庫結構備份
數據庫結構包括表、列、索引、約束等元素。備份數據庫結構可以幫助恢復數據結構,但無法恢復數據本身。
2. 數據庫內容備份
數據庫內容包括表中的數據。備份數據庫內容可以幫助恢復數據本身,但無法恢復數據結構。
3. 數據庫事務備份
事務是數據庫管理的重要組成部分。備份事務可以幫助恢復數據的一致性。
4. 數據庫日志備份
數據庫日志記錄數據庫中的所有更改。備份數據庫日志可以幫助恢復數據的更改歷史。
1. 使用備份軟件
備份軟件可以幫助自動備份MySQL和HBase數據庫。備份軟件可以根據預定計劃自動備份數據庫,并將備份數據存儲在本地或云存儲中。
2. 手動備份
手動備份需要手動創建備份。手動備份可以使用命令行工具或圖形用戶界面工具。手動備份需要經常執行以確保數據的安全。
3. 數據庫復制
數據庫復制可以幫助實現MySQL和HBase的同時備份。數據庫復制可以將數據復制到另一個服務器。這可以幫助保護數據免受硬件故障和自然災害等風險。
4. 數據庫集群
數據庫集群可以幫助實現MySQL和HBase的同時備份。數據庫集群可以將數據復制到多個節點。這可以幫助保護數據免受硬件故障和自然災害等風險。
備份是數據管理計劃的關鍵組成部分。備份MySQL和HBase可以采用備份軟件、手動備份、數據庫復制和數據庫集群等方法。采用合適的方法可以幫助保護數據免受硬件故障和自然災害等風險。